Transaction 668bb7f7c6de48d0bb5f701045e5f7c38172b82011e2895465105bd04fb1ea85

2 Input
2 Outputs
  • 668bb7f7c6de48d0bb5f701045e5f7c38172b82011e2895465105bd04fb1ea85:0
  • value  29424
    address  1LdQze5KFiv63kHa5WCfAmYKKfMSwUfyPV
  • 668bb7f7c6de48d0bb5f701045e5f7c38172b82011e2895465105bd04fb1ea85:1
  • value  1193937
    address  1L95972Sa9HGM5s7SYruXgiswSxEv42Xg